The article explains that two types of Social Security payments will be issued this week to millions of recipients. Over 75 million Americans received Social Security, Supplemental Security Income (SSI), or both in July 2026, with approximately 71.3 million receiving Social Security benefits. Payments are staggered based on the recipient's date of birth and benefit type. SSI recipients will get their September payment on Tuesday, September 1, while another group, including those who started receiving benefits before May 1997, will receive payments on Thursday, September 3.
